Low-Code: Como a Simplicidade Está Transformando a Tecnologia e Impactando a Educação
Introdução
A sociedade contemporânea vive em ritmo acelerado. Empresas, escolas e até indivíduos precisam de soluções digitais cada vez mais rápidas, acessíveis e eficazes. Nesse cenário, surge o Low-Code, uma abordagem que revoluciona a forma como softwares são concebidos e entregues.
O Low-Code possibilita o desenvolvimento de aplicações robustas em pouco tempo, sem exigir domínio completo de linguagens tradicionais. É uma forma de democratizar a programação e permitir que mais pessoas participem da transformação digital.
Mais do que uma tendência, o Low-Code já se mostra essencial em diversas áreas. Uma delas é a educação inclusiva, onde projetos inovadores podem ganhar vida rapidamente. O LumiAprende, aplicativo criado para apoiar crianças e adolescentes com Transtorno do Espectro Autista (TEA), é um exemplo concreto de como essa tecnologia pode impactar vidas.
O que é Low-Code?
O conceito de Low-Code surgiu como resposta à crescente demanda por softwares e sistemas personalizados. Tradicionalmente, desenvolver uma aplicação exigia meses (ou anos) de trabalho, envolvendo equipes de programadores, designers e analistas.
Com o Low-Code, esse processo muda completamente. Em vez de escrever linhas extensas de código, os desenvolvedores utilizam plataformas visuais que oferecem:
- Blocos pré-configurados
- Arrastar e soltar de componentes
- Modelagem visual de dados
- Integração rápida com APIs
Isso não significa que o código desapareceu. O Low-Code permite que códigos personalizados sejam adicionados sempre que necessário, garantindo flexibilidade. É uma ponte entre a simplicidade do no-code e a profundidade da programação tradicional.
Breve contexto histórico do Low-Code
A ideia de simplificar o desenvolvimento não é nova. Desde os anos 80, linguagens de quarta geração (4GL) já buscavam acelerar a criação de sistemas. Ferramentas como Delphi e Microsoft Access foram precursoras, permitindo desenvolvimento rápido para aplicações específicas.
No entanto, a explosão do Low-Code como conhecemos hoje ocorreu a partir de 2014, quando grandes empresas começaram a investir em plataformas modernas, escaláveis e baseadas na nuvem. Hoje, nomes como OutSystems, Mendix, PowerApps e AppSheet dominam o mercado.
Segundo o Gartner, até 2026, 70% das novas aplicações empresariais serão criadas com plataformas Low-Code.
Por que o Low-Code é importante?
O mundo digital exige velocidade. Empresas não podem esperar anos por um sistema; escolas não podem atrasar projetos que atendem necessidades imediatas; governos precisam de soluções ágeis para servir a população.
O Low-Code responde a essa urgência. Sua importância está em:
- Reduzir o time-to-market: produtos chegam ao usuário em semanas.
- Empoderar profissionais não técnicos: designers, professores e gestores podem colaborar diretamente.
- Promover inovação: ideias podem ser testadas rapidamente, sem grande investimento inicial.
- Ajudar na escassez de desenvolvedores: menos código significa menos dependência de especialistas raros no mercado.
Vantagens do Low-Code
O Low-Code oferece uma lista robusta de benefícios que explicam sua adoção crescente:
- Agilidade no desenvolvimento: ciclos curtos, ideais para metodologias ágeis.
- Baixo custo: menos tempo, menos equipe, menor investimento inicial.
- Manutenção simplificada: atualizações são feitas com poucos cliques.
- Acessibilidade: abre espaço para quem nunca programou contribuir com soluções digitais.
- Integração fácil: conecta rapidamente APIs, bancos de dados e sistemas corporativos.
- Escalabilidade: mesmo partindo pequeno, é possível expandir com segurança.
Essas vantagens tornam o Low-Code uma opção não apenas para startups, mas também para grandes corporações e projetos sociais.
Low-Code e Educação Inclusiva
A educação sempre foi um campo desafiador, especialmente quando pensamos em inclusão. Crianças e adolescentes com TEA, por exemplo, têm necessidades específicas que nem sempre são atendidas por ferramentas genéricas.
Aqui o Low-Code mostra seu valor: professores, pedagogos e desenvolvedores podem co-criar aplicações sob medida em pouco tempo. Isso permite testar estratégias, adaptar conteúdos e personalizar recursos de acordo com cada perfil de aluno.
O Low-Code, nesse contexto, não é apenas tecnologia. É inovação pedagógica.
LumiAprende: Tecnologia a serviço do Autismo
O LumiAprende nasceu desse ideal: unir tecnologia e educação inclusiva. Desenvolvido com recursos Low-Code, o aplicativo foi pensado para apoiar crianças e adolescentes com Transtorno do Espectro Autista.
Seu objetivo é criar um ambiente digital onde aprender se torne lúdico, acessível e estimulante. Cada funcionalidade foi desenhada com base em necessidades reais de aprendizagem, como memória, lógica e coordenação motora.
Mais do que um app, o LumiAprende é uma ferramenta de inclusão.
Recursos do LumiAprende
O aplicativo oferece diversos jogos que estimulam habilidades cognitivas:
- Jogo da Memória: trabalha concentração e retenção de informações.
- Pareamento de Cores: desenvolve percepção visual e categorização.
- Correspondência de Imagens: reforça associação de ideias.
- Quebra-Cabeça: com 4 a 6 peças, usa animais e dinossauros para estimular lógica e motricidade.
Cada jogo possui feedback visual imediato: bordas verdes para acertos e vermelhas para erros, reforçando o aprendizado sem frustrações.
Como o Low-Code facilitou o desenvolvimento do LumiAprende
Criar um aplicativo educacional do zero demandaria meses e uma equipe multidisciplinar. Com o Low-Code, o LumiAprende foi possível porque:
- O protótipo foi desenvolvido em pouco tempo.
- As interfaces gráficas aceleraram o design.
- Funções como arrastar e soltar foram implementadas visualmente.
- Ajustes pedagógicos puderam ser testados e aplicados rapidamente.
Isso demonstra como o Low-Code empodera pequenos times a construir soluções de grande impacto.
O impacto social do Low-Code em projetos educacionais
Projetos como o LumiAprende mostram que a tecnologia não precisa ser restrita a grandes empresas. Com o Low-Code, iniciativas sociais ganham força e rapidez, alcançando públicos que antes ficariam de fora.
Esse impacto social é duplo:
- Empodera criadores independentes, como educadores e estudantes.
- Beneficia diretamente comunidades vulneráveis, como crianças neurodivergentes.
Limitações do Low-Code
Apesar das inúmeras vantagens, o Low-Code não é solução universal. Ele apresenta limitações que precisam ser consideradas:
- Dependência da plataforma: risco de ficar preso a um fornecedor.
- Personalização restrita: recursos avançados ainda exigem programação manual.
- Escalabilidade limitada: em sistemas muito complexos, pode haver gargalos.
- Custos ocultos: licenciamento pode se tornar caro em grande escala.
Reconhecer essas limitações é fundamental para usar o Low-Code de forma estratégica.
Futuro do Low-Code
O futuro aponta para a consolidação do Low-Code como ferramenta central no desenvolvimento. Estima-se que, até 2030, ele se torne padrão em pequenas e médias empresas.
Além disso, o Low-Code deve se integrar a outras tendências:
- Inteligência Artificial: para gerar fluxos automáticos.
- IoT (Internet das Coisas): para conectar dispositivos educacionais.
- Realidade Aumentada: ampliando a experiência de aprendizagem.
Imagine o LumiAprende evoluindo para realidade aumentada, onde a criança monta quebra-cabeças em 3D. Essa é uma possibilidade real com o avanço das plataformas Low-Code.
Low-Code na prática profissional
Empresas de diversos setores já utilizam Low-Code:
- Saúde: criação rápida de apps de monitoramento.
- Educação: plataformas de ensino personalizadas.
- Indústria: automação de processos internos.
- Varejo: aplicativos de vendas e suporte.
Na prática, isso significa que profissionais de diferentes áreas podem inovar sem depender totalmente de programadores.
Referências
- Gartner. Low-Code Development Technologies Forecast. 2023.
- Forrester. The Future of Low-Code Platforms. 2022.
- DIO. Regulamento da Competição de Artigos. 2024 .
- OutSystems. The State of Application Development. 2022.
- Mendix. Low-Code Adoption Report. 2023.
Conclusão
O Low-Code deixou de ser tendência para se tornar um novo paradigma no desenvolvimento de software. Ele encurta distâncias, acelera processos e coloca a tecnologia nas mãos de mais pessoas.
O LumiAprende mostra na prática o potencial dessa abordagem. Mais do que um aplicativo, ele é uma prova de que inovação e inclusão podem caminhar juntas.
O futuro do Low-Code será marcado não apenas por avanços técnicos, mas também por impactos sociais profundos. E talvez essa seja sua maior força: tornar o digital verdadeiramente humano.